AstraZeneca's Imfinzi demonstrates benefit in combination with antibody

(Sharecast News) - AstraZeneca reported on Friday that 'Imfinzi' and tremelimumab with chemotherapy demonstrated an overall survival benefit in the 'POSEIDON' trial for first-line stage four non-small cell lung cancer, making it the first phase 3 trial to demonstrate an overall survival benefit with tremelimumab.
